This week, we studied on flipped classroom approach. To be honest, I didn't know this was a thing! If I explain it very simply, I can say it's like online teaching, but definitely better. You get to create a video of your lesson, then share it with the class so that they can learn at their own pace. There's no time limitations whatsoever. I think it's a pretty fun process for the teacher and the student, if they are good with online tools :) 

We got to make a flipped lesson with Görkem and we'd like to share the steps we took with you! Also, you are welcomed to check our lesson down below :)

As the first step ,  we chose our focus, which ended up being vocabulary. After doing some research on the vocabulary group, we got to work. We chose to work with fifth graders and picked unit two called my town. After that, we created a slide on Canva. Did you know it enables you to embed sounds into the slide? We did just that :) After thoroughly preparing our slide, we embedded our voices to provide some familiarity with our students. We turned the slide into a video and we were done. However, we wanted them to come prepared to the class, so we created two tasks in Wordwall for them to finish.
